2022 Supreme(All) 529

IN THE HIGH COURT OF JUDICATURE AT ALLAHABAD
SANGEETA CHANDRA, J.
Ganga Saran - Petitioner
Versus
State of U.P. and Others - Respondents
Writ - A No. 10961 of 2022
Decided On : 01-08-2022

Advocates Appeared:
For the Petitioner: Mohammad Umar Khan.
For the Respondent: C.S.C.

Point of Law: ACP/Promotional Grade Pay, although his juniors in his batch has already been granted the said benefit in 2018

Headnote:

Employment and Service matter – Fixation of Salary - Seeking direction to respondent no.2 to fix salary of the petitioner in Grade Rs.6600/- since 2019 and pay salary month by month regularly in Grade of as and when the same falls due and also to pay arrears of salary since 2019 with interest till actual payment or directing respondent no.2 to consider claim of petitioner and decide Representation moved by petitioner within stipulated period as fixed by this Hon'ble Court - Direction to opposite party no.2 to consider grievance of petitioner and pass a reasoned and speaking order strictly in accordance with law within a period of eight weeks from date a copy of this order is produced before him.(Para 4)

Finding of the court :

Direction to the opposite party no.2 to consider the grievance of the petitioner and pass a reasoned and speaking order strictly in accordance with law within a period of eight weeks from the date a copy of this order is produced before him.

Result: Petition is disposed of

JUDGMENT :

1. Heard learned counsel for the petitioner.

2. This petition has been filed with the following main prayer:-

    "(i) Issue a writ, order or direction in the nature Mandamus directing the respondent no.2 to fix the salary of the petitioner in Grade Rs.6600/- since 2019 and pay the salary month by month regularly in the Grade of Rs.6600/- as and when the same falls due and also to pay the arrears of the salary since 2019 with interest till the actual payment.

(ii) Issue a writ, order or direction in the nature of Mandamus directing the respondent no.2 to consider the claim of the petitioner and decide the Representation dated 02.06.2022 moved by the petitioner within stipulated period as fixed by this Hon'ble Court."

3. It has been submitted by the learned counsel for the petitioner that the petitioner was inducted as a Constable on 15.03.1982 and he has not been given Third ACP/Promotional Grade Pay, although his juniors in his batch has already been granted the said benefit in 2018. The petitioner has made a representation in this regard on 02.06.2022 to the opposite party no. 2, the same has remained pending till date.

4. This petition is disposed of with a direction to the opposite party no.2 to consider the grievance of the petitioner and pass a reasoned and speaking order strictly in accordance with law within a period of eight weeks from the date a copy of this order is produced before him.
